Renault uses a unique system for their keys and immobilisers, which are difficult to replace. While some older models use a key that needs to be turned inside the lock, the more modern models have transponder chips which can be programmed by laptop software. This is a safer and reliable way to start your car, but it can be difficult to program if your old key card is damaged or lost.

Renaults come with a unique anti-theft system which prevents them from running without the right key. Early systems had keys that could not be copied using a standard blank. Later models began to use a microchip that can be programmed into a new key by laptop software. A seasoned locksmith will be able to remove the chip from the old key and replace it with a Renault-specific version.
